I bought a pair of LSA 1s last December after comparing them to the B&W DM603 S3s (which I had intended to buy when I went in my local dealer). To my ears they sounded much better (more realistic, with a broader soundstage, and better midrange and bass).

After listening to them for six months now they just seem to get better, and I have no regrets. I haven't heard some of the speakers referenced in this forum, but I think the LSAs are a great value.

Just demo'd LS1 Signature and LS2 at my house with local dealer using my modest Creek 5350 se/Opera Consonance 120 Linear system wired together with Audio Art cable. The monitors, augmented by a Final Sound S100 sub, sounded much better in my room. The floor-standing LS 2's were not bad-sounding-- it's just that they couldn't compete in terms of clarity, quickness, soundstaging and overall musicality with the little LS 1's. These monitors are very revealing of cd quality (or lack thereof), and accordingly, the weight of the presentation varies enormously. In a few days I'll listen to the top-of- the-line LS 1 Statement, which, according to the dealer, has considerably more bass extension and does not require a sub.
